Part-Time Nurse Practitioner (2–3 Days per Week)

The Weight Loss Center of Chattanooga | Chattanooga, TN

The Weight Loss Center of Chattanooga is immediately seeking a compassionate, motivated Nurse Practitioner to join our growing practice on a part‑time basis (2–3 days per week) with potential for growth to full time. This is an excellent opportunity for a provider who is passionate about helping patients achieve lasting health through evidence‑based obesity medicine in a collaborative, patient‑centered environment.

Position Summary

As a Nurse Practitioner, you will manage patients receiving medical treatment for obesity and related conditions while working alongside experienced supervising providers and a multidisciplinary team (dietitian and psychological support). You will play an integral role in developing individualized treatment plans, guiding patients through medication options, and supporting sustainable lifestyle changes that lead to long‑term success.

Responsibilities

  • Evaluate and manage patients receiving medical weight loss treatment.
  • Develop individualized treatment plans using evidence‑based obesity medicine.
  • Educate and counsel patients on nutrition, physical activity, behavior modification, and long‑term lifestyle changes.
  • Guide patients through medication options, including benefits, risks, and insurance coverage considerations.
  • Collaborate closely with supervising providers, dietitians, and other members of the multidisciplinary care team.
  • Assist with obtaining prior authorizations and navigating insurance requirements for weight loss medications and treatments.
  • Maintain accurate and timely medical documentation in the electronic medical record.
  • Provide compassionate, personalized care that encourages and motivates patients throughout their weight loss journey.
  • Stay current with advances in obesity medicine by completing continuing medical education (CME) and pursuing ongoing professional development.

Qualifications

  • Current Nurse Practitioner license in Tennessee with prescriptive authority required; preferred secondary NP licensure in Georgia.
  • Strong clinical assessment and patient education skills.
  • Excellent communication and interpersonal abilities.
  • Compassionate, personable, and committed to delivering exceptional patient care.
  • Ability to work independently while collaborating effectively within a team.
  • Willingness to learn and remain current in the rapidly evolving field of obesity medicine through continuing education.
  • Experience with obesity medicine, endocrinology, primary care, family medicine, or internal medicine is preferred but not required.
